Description

From Pfäfers, the hiking trail leads us through the forest up to Furggels in the high valley of St. Margrethenberg. From Furggels we climb up to the striking Pizalun with impressive panoramic views of the Rhine Valley, Prättigau and the Churfirsten. Climbing the 20-metre-high rock tower via a vertical iron ladder is only recommended for people with a head for heights. We hike on past the mountain inn to Fürggli and Grueber Allmeind. At Golerberg, the magnificent view is worth another short stop. The next destination is Alp Maton, with partial views of the Calfeisental and Vättis, the rearmost village in the Tamina Valley, which became famous for the discovery of cave bear bones in the Drachenloch. On this section of the route, we experience impressive fauna and flora. We hike past the Maton alpine hut to the Chimmispitz, where we can once again admire an impressive panoramic view. The descent takes us back to Grueber Allmeind, then via Grueb and Sennhus back to Furggels, our starting point. To the left and right of the road, old stables and houses still bear witness to the heyday of the Pfäfers monastery.

Equipment

Normal hiking equipment, sturdy mountain boots.

Directions

Pfäfers - Furggels - Pizalun - Fürggli - Grueber Allmeind - Alp Maton - Chimmispitz - Alp Maton - Grueber Allmeind - Fürggli - Sennhus - Furggels - Pfäfers

Directions

Public Transport

Take the train to Bad Ragaz, continue by bus to the bus stop Pfäfers, Postplatz.

Travel Information

Take the highway exit Bad Ragaz and then the main road to Pfäfers, in the village the way to the post office is signposted.

Parking

Public parking spaces available at the Pfäfers post office (subject to charge)
